This weekend I finished it by doing the running exchange - pulling the oil cooler line and cycling through the gears while idling and measuring how much was drained, then refilling through the dip stick (perks of having a pre-03 LC) and repeat. Went through 18qts. total...at $10 a qt.. I had the typical setup of using vice grips to clamp the rubber line to the side of a bucket and it worked out perfectly. As for the bucket, those orange 5gal ones from Home Depot are perfect if you buy the Leak-Tite lid too, and that's all less than $10. It's short so it fit under my truck perfectly so I didn't need ramps. I premeasured it with water to make graduations and I put a light behind the bucket so I could see the level. 2. Plasti-Dipped Moulding & Emblems
Then I went to town with a couple cans of plastidip. I did the side mouldings about 3yrs ago but didn't do a great job back then so now it looks like crap now. Time for a refresh. I was conflicted on which part(s) of it to dip so I decided to just do the whole thing and then remove whatever I don't want after a few weeks, unless I like how it is. I was thinking about removing the chrome piece and color matching that portion to the body color. Just an idea but it would go with the color matched grill emblem, right?

I also did all the rear emblems which is something that I've been putting off for a while. I'm really happy with how everything turned out, I did 5 coats on the side mouldings with the 5th being the heaviest, and 4 coats on the rear emblems with the 4th being the heaviest, for a total of 2 cans.
